Exciting update for “Wednesday” enthusiasts! The already buzzworthy second season has become even more tantalizing with the addition of music sensation Lady Gaga to the cast. She is set to add her star power and mystery to the popular show, according to a report in Entertainment Weekly.
At this point, it remains unclear which Golden Globe Award-winning actress has been cast for the second season, but according to EW, she is currently filming alongside the rest of the cast and crew in Europe. Unlike season 1, production for season 2 is taking place in Ireland. Although an exact wrap date for filming hasn’t been set, there are whispers that it may happen in November. Once post-production is complete, the new episodes will be available on Netflix in 2025.
Stefani Joanne Angelina Germanotta, more commonly known as Lady Gaga, has recently signed on to be part of the cast for season 2 of ‘Wednesday’. Apart from winning a Grammy, she is famously recognized for her acting roles in movies such as ‘A Star is Born’, ‘House of Gucci’ and the upcoming ‘Joker: Folie à Deux’. Additionally, she has graced our screens with her performances in TV series like ‘American Horror Story: Hotel’ and ‘American Horror Story: Roanoke’.
Steve Buscemi, Thandiwe Newton, Billie Piper, Joanna Lumley, Evie Templeton, Owen Painter, Noah Taylor, Christopher Lloyd, Frances O’Connor, Haley Joel Osment, Heather Matarazzo, and Joonas Suotamo are the recently announced cast members for season 2 of Wednesday.
Jenna Ortega takes on the character of Wednesday Addams once again, while Enid Sinclair (played by Emma Myers), Morticia Addams portrayed by Catherine Zeta-Jones, Luis Guzmán as Gomez Addams, Isaac Ordonez playing Pugsley Addams, Joy Sunday as Bianca Barclay, Moosa Mostafa in the role of Eugene, Georgie Farmer as Ajax, Victor Dorobantu as Thing, Luyanda Unati Lewis-Nyawo as Deputy Ritchie Santiago, Jamie McShane as Sheriff Donovan Galpin, and Fred Armisen playing Uncle Fester are among those returning to the cast.
For the upcoming season 2, details about the storyline remain under wraps, but it’s confirmed that Wednesday will be back at Nevermore Academy once again. We’re eagerly anticipating the intriguing supernatural puzzles she’ll unravel in this fresh installment!
